Output 6dd33d9f88ba5eda92f9a57cb871180ab67c25c09e755eb33487856633cf153b:39

value
2589945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345b1d2ab0b6dca2c992f76ad20a6b32868c5b39 OP_EQUAL
address
36TrDE4PNQxsY3ZMZyC7E3QHbPSVzwgsJ8
transaction
6dd33d9f88ba5eda92f9a57cb871180ab67c25c09e755eb33487856633cf153b
spent
true